Output 1ec2f1325091e52dc39d19ad3c3813a9615098b4ae084cdfb9a2625d3c0dfe88:0

value
5640538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42fdc91653bb81727d0607f8bd17ce0fb0e153f1 OP_EQUAL
address
37oEYXhFCmMLMf9yHgCxU5bEVgZNPHfXDV
transaction
1ec2f1325091e52dc39d19ad3c3813a9615098b4ae084cdfb9a2625d3c0dfe88
spent
true